19th Century Walnut Ball and Claw Wing Chair

  • H: 110 cm (43 5/16")
  • W: 68 cm (26 3/4")
  • D: 64 cm (25 3/16")

19th Century walnut ball and claw wing chair.

Fine quality 19th Century walnut wing chair of classical form.

This chair has been fully upholstered in an exquisite quality, woven Aztec design fabric, with deep wings and shaped sides running down into the out-scrolled arms on either side of the padded back and seat with a shaped rail below.

The whole is raised on bold, cabriole walnut legs carved with shell knees and ball and claw feet.

A highly imposing classic early Georgian style chair of wonderful shape and upholstered in a clean and high quality.
